2025-02-06T12:00:00-CME-001

  • Catalog: M2M_CATALOG
  • Start: Thu, 06 Feb 2025 12:00:00 +0000
  • Source:
  • Region:
  • Note: Bright filament eruption to the NW in SOHO LASCO C2/C3 and STEREO COR2A. The source is a filament eruption occurring on/beyond the NW limb as viewed from SDO AIA and GOES SUVI, first seen on the NW limb as viewed from STEREO A EUVI 304 at 2025-02-06T10:15Z, confirmed to be separate from the M7.6 flare (AR 13981) that occurred on the earth-facing disk at this same time. Also observed starting around 2025-02-06T10:36Z in SDO AIA 304/GOES SUVI 304, launching more explosively around 2025-02-06T11:32Z. Also seen well as the filament ejecta and field line movement in SDO AIA 171/193.

2025-02-06T02:48:00-CME-001

  • Catalog: M2M_CATALOG
  • Start: Thu, 06 Feb 2025 02:48:00 +0000
  • Source:
  • Region:
  • Note: CME seen to the SE fully in SOHO LASCO C2/C3, and to the S/SW potentially as a partial halo in STEREO COR2A after 2025-02-06T05:09Z, with the CME front already at the edge of its FOV when its beacon data downlink resumes. Due to this data gap timing in STEREO COR2A, the CME is observed in white light imagery but unresolvable in running difference imagery. Observed as a rapid snapping open and dimming of field lines over the SE limb centered ~S28, best observed in SDO AIA 171/193 around 2025-02-06T02:31Z and GOES SUVI 284 around 2025-02-06T02:34Z. Also observed in SDO AIA 304/GOES SUVI 304 as some filament ejecta. The far-sided nature of this CME is also corroborated via fitting in swpc_cat and the lack of an on-disk signature accompanying the field line movement.

2025-02-05T11:00:00-CME-001

  • Catalog: M2M_CATALOG
  • Start: Wed, 05 Feb 2025 11:00:00 +0000
  • Source: S10E90
  • Region:
  • Note: Faint puff-like CME seen to the east-northeast in SOHO LASCO C2 coronagraph imagery and not visible in STEREO A COR2 imagery except for one frame. Associated with a spray/prominence eruption taking place off the eastern limb seen in GOES SUVI 284 with strong northern/northeastern deflection. The CME is characterized by a very slow moving bulk and fainter shock-like feature which accelerates outward ahead of the bulk.
